This article discusses the chemistry of polyphosphate and orthophosphate ingredients in order to establish an optimal range of dosage rates and expected performance. The article discusses the NSF/ANSI Standard 60 list for Drinking Water Treatment Chemicals – Health Effects, that provides definitions for vendor terminology. The article also provides a list of other sources to help identify unknown ingredients and determine whether those ingredients are compatible with your needs.
